13 Kevin selects one card from a deck of 52 cards If it is an ace he wins 5 If it is a club he wins only 1 However if it is the ace of clubs then he wins an extra 10 What is his mathematical expectation Suppose it costs him 1 to play the game What could he expect to win or lose per game
